Show the importance of communication in an organization?
Expert
Communication is an imperative and essential part to have the triumph and failure of an organization. The people who are lacking good communication skills or ability are classified as under achievers and require training to accomplish the best results. It is been seen from an illustration where in Texas research organization studied 16,000 executives to find out that the people who cared about the profits and the others got the best outcome for an organization. Those who were common concentrated on the production for the organization and those who scored the lowest cared about their security. Communication permitted the high achievers to close the gap among workers and the superiors.
